What Causes Sudden Headache And Uneasiness At Night?

My mom felt severe headache and uneasiness at night after dinner. she is very fit lady without any medical history and problem. At the time when she felt severe uneasiness and suffocation with headache, she took hot tea and after that slowly she felt normal. At the time of headache her pulse rate was low(50-55).But after a hot cup of tea it returned to normal level. Also her blood pressure was normal at that time. I want to know why she suddenly felt so uneasy and head pain.

Hello,

The severe uneasiness and headache may be in concern with various possible disorders as:
- GERD with reflux of stomach acid and secondary symptoms via belching induced pressure over lower chest
- Alteration in blood pressure
- Sugar level fluctuation
- Food induced acute gastritis
- Cardiac related conditions as cardiac ischemia
- Stress or anxiety related
- Others
